Hi This apparently is an "easy hack" to implement: Have the mathematical symbol "There does not exist" into the "Elements" windows of LibreOffice Math. Note that the symbol "There exist" is already there. Unicode is 2204 U+2204 THERE DOES NOT EXIST ∄ Some information background at: http://www.mail-archive.com/discuss@documentfoundation.org/msg06144.html and a relevant hint in http://www.mail-archive.com/discuss@documentfoundation.org/msg06187.html
